About the Opportunity

DMI is looking for an Electromagnetic Spectrum Support Lead to support a Department of Defense customer.

 

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Ability to demonstrate a complete understanding of frequency engineering, principles, theories, and concepts.
  • Be able to provide support services to technical solutions over a wide range of complex difficult problems in which proposed solutions are imaginative, thorough, practicable, and consistent with organization objectives.
  • Provide detailed reports related to theater spectrum issues as required.
  • Candidate will be expected to participate in the evaluation of new spectrum management tools.

Qualifications

Education and Years of Experience:  : Bachelor’s degree or higher in Telecommunications Management or 7 years or more of similar training and/or experience in Spectrum Management.

 

Required Skills/Certifications:

  • Must be technically proficient in the primary the following spectrum management tools:
    • Spectrum XXI
    • Process supportability requests through the Host Nations Worldwide Spectrum Database Online (HNWSDO) and the Joint Spectrum Interference Reporting System Online (JSIRO).
    • Must possess a working Knowledge of ACES/JACS, SPEED, and RTSO software.
    • Must be familiar with spectrum analyzers such as the PR200 and Spectrum Guard Pro.
    • Must be familiar with CARS and possess working knowledge of the Joint Integrated SATCOM Tool (JIST) 

Desired Skills/Certifications:

  • COCOM or Service level Joint Frequency Management Office (JFMO) level experience.
  • Graduate of either U.S. DoD military frequency management school; Inter-service Radio Frequency Management School (IRFMS) at Keesler AFB, MS or Electromagnetic Spectrum Operations Course at Ft. Gordon, GA.
  • Graduate of a DoD approved Satellite communications course and the Advanced Communications Course at Quantico, VA.

Min Citizenship Status Required: US Citizen

 

Security Clearance Required:  Secret Clearance

 

Physical Requirements: No Physical requirement needed for this position.

Location: Humphrey’s AF Base, South Korea
